7 Plus Seven is a documentary film directed by Michael Apted and released in 1970. It is the sequel to the 1964 film Seven Up!, and features the same group of 14 British children, who are now 14 years old. The children were first interviewed for Seven Up! when they were 7 years old, and this second film catches up with them after a gap of 7 years.

The film follows the same format as the first one, with interviews with each of the children about their lives, their hopes and fears, and their dreams for the future. Some of the children have changed quite a bit since the first film, while others seem to have remained largely the same.
